This project includes installation of actuators for air valves to increase blower efficiency, and conversion to WinCC programming. This Contract is for execution of the SWRF North Blowers & HMI Upgrades Project, as shown on the Drawings and specified herein. The Work consists of furnishing all labor, equipment, and materials for the construction of the facilities consisting of, but not limited to the following: 1. Replacement of 17 existing butterfly valves with new butterfly valves and new electric valve actuators in the North Blower Building, plus replacement of one existing valve actuator on Blower #5 intake pipe with a new electric valve actuator, including furnishing all miscellaneous work and incidental items, as shown on the Drawings. 2. Installation of all electrical and SCADA system components to supply electrical power to the valve actuators and connect with the SRWF control and instrumentation network, including modifying PLC-03B program for automated blower starting /stopping. 3. Install a new switchboard and automatic transfer switch in the North Blower Building. 4. Modify existing MCC-USAA and MCC-USAB to feed new transfer switch. 5. Replace existing HMI servers with new server hardware. 6. Migrate existing iFix system to new WinCC system with new database and graphics. 7. Relocate server equipment to newly designated server room. 8. Install new UPS lighting panel in new server room for server circuits. 9. Modify PLC programs to accommodate new HMI graphics. 10. Testing of installed systems. 11. Restoration and clean-up. Question Submission Deadline January 22, 2024, 4:00pm
